  • GPs have insisted that they are continuing to care for patients in nursing homes, following media reports that some nursing homes were finding it difficult to get GPs to visit residents on-site.

    According to the Irish Medical Organisation (IMO) and the Irish College of General Practitioners (ICGP), the care of patients during the COVID-19 pandemic has presented a number of challenges for all healthcare staff, including GPs.

    They said that GPs are continuing to care for their patients in nursing homes via telephone or video consultations, and where appropriate, on-site consultations. They are also providing ongoing advice to nursing home staff.

    According to Dr Mary Favier, ICGP president, GPs have "stepped up to the mark across the country in dealing with the COVID-19 crisis".

    "They are dealing with this crisis in their surgeries, in community assessment hubs and in nursing homes. We welcome the new regime of testing for nursing home residents and staff and as part of our ongoing efforts to provide the best care to our patients in the most appropriate settings, we are working with the HSE to ensure best care possible is delivered in the context of COVID-19," she commented.

    She added that safe ways of delivering ongoing clinical care to patients, which respect the patient, relatives and staff, "are under constant review depending on the situation and intervention required".

    Meanwhile, according to Dr Denis McCauley, chairman of the IMO's GP Committee, GPs nationwide are working hard to support vulnerable patients in nursing homes.

    "Phone-based consultations must be seen in the context of nursing homes which have nurses working on site and follow the advice of the relevant public health authorities," he commented.

    He said that it is important to note that on-site consultations can bring an infection risk for staff and patients within the nursing home and as a result, "it is important that such consultations are only carried out where necessary".

    The IMO and the ICGP added that discussions are taking place with the HSE to try to figure out how GPs can enhance their support for patients in some particularly challenging nursing homes, which have clusters of COVID-19 positive residents.
